Arctic Shipwreck – Can You Survive Stranded in the Frozen North? | C64
Released in 1983 by Commodore International for the Commodore 64, Arctic Shipwreck is an early adventure game built around survival, strategy, and isolation. You take on the role of a ship’s captain left stranded in the Arctic following a devastating shipwreck, with nothing but your wits to keep you alive. Gameplay focuses on careful decision-making and resource management. Every move matters as you navigate icy terrain, avoid environmental dangers, and search for supplies that may mean the difference between survival and failure. Progress depends on planning ahead, managing limited resources, and learning how to use the harsh environment to your advantage. The presentation is deliberately minimal, using simple graphics and sparse sound to reinforce the bleak, hostile setting. This stripped-back approach helps build tension and atmosphere, making each choice feel weighty and consequential. Arctic Shipwreck stands out as one of the Commodore 64’s early survival-focused experiences, offering a slower, more thoughtful challenge compared to arcade-heavy titles of the era.
